Explore this Property

Come see this spacious Boomerang Ranch beauty that sits on a large west facing Cul-de-sac corner lot with a large, fully fenced backyard that features several fruit trees, spacious patio for entertaining, and a well maintained gardening area! This home features a master bedroom with 5-piece master bath with jetted tub, two more spacious rooms on the other side of the home with a separate full bath for added privacy, a large living room with a cozy fireplace, and full unfinished basement to customize yourself! Home just got new interior paint and brand new carpet in all bedrooms! Located in the desirable Boomerang Subdivision and Windsor school district, easy commute to I-25, and just minutes from shopping, dining and an upcoming shopping development!

Demographic facts
for Greeley, CO 80634

Greeley, CO 80634 has a population of 68,427 people in 27,321 households with a median age of 39.3 years old.
